How will you represent a resistance of `3700 Omega+-10%` by colour code ?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

Given : The value of carbon resistance `=3700 Omega+-10% (or) R=37xx10^(2)+-10%`
The colour assigned to numbers 3.7 and 2 are orange, violet and red. For `+-10%` the tolerance is silver
`:.` The bands of colour on carbon resistance sequence are orange, violet red and silver.
